Crookston Pirate Boys Tennis dominate in wins over Fergus Falls and EGF

The Crookston Pirate Boys Tennis team was dominant in a 7-0 victory over the East Grand Forks Green Wave and a 6-1 win over the Fergus Falls Otters in a triangular in East Grand Forks on a beautiful Friday. Crookston Pirate Boys Golf finish 13th at Park Rapids Invite

The Crookston Pirate Boys Golf team turned in their best score of the season with a 359 to finish 13th out of 19 teams at the Park Rapids Invitational at the Headwaters Golf Course. Crookston Pirate Boys Tennis goes 2-1 at Northwest Quad

The Crookston Pirate Boys Tennis team beat East Grand Forks 5-2, beat Thief River Falls 6-1, and lost to Bemidji 6-1 at the Northwest Quad held at the Bemidji Tennis courts on Thursday. North Country Food Bank expresses gratitude after $10 million in statewide food bank funding passes of the floor in the state finance bill

Minnesota’s food banks express gratitude to members of the Senate Health and Human Services Finance Committee for including $10 million in statewide food bank funding in this session’s finance bill, which was passed off the floor on Wednesday. Crookston Baseball pulls away to beat Kittson Co. Central

The Crookston Pirate Baseball team scored 16 runs on 16 hits to beat the Kittson County Central Bearcats 16-6 in six innings at Jim Karn Field in Crookston on Thursday afternoon.
